Pre-purchase building inspection

Finding the truth beneath the surface

Our structural inspections are designed to uncover problems that aren’t obvious at first glance, including defects hidden by cosmetic finishes or poor-quality repairs. We look beyond presentation to identify structural weaknesses, rising damp, and early warning signs that could become serious and costly issues later. The result is a clear understanding of what you’re really buying — not just what’s been made to look good for sale.

What you can expect

  • Identification of hidden or concealed structural defects
  • Assessment of cosmetic work that may disguise serious problems
  • Early detection of conditions likely to worsen over time
  • Rising damp inspection and explanation of consequences
  • Clear separation of cosmetic issues vs structural risk
  • Plain-language explanations, not technical guesswork

Understanding the Structure — Now and Into the Future

We assess whether a building’s structure was constructed correctly and how it has performed over time, not just whether it meets minimum standards today. Our inspections help you understand how past work, deterioration, or non-compliant alterations may affect the property’s future safety, durability, and usability. We also provide practical insight into whether your renovation or extension ideas are structurally achievable before you commit.

Structural issues often overlap with other common building defects – things like poor drainage leading to foundation movement, or dodgy workmanship causing wall cracks. Understanding the most common building defects helps you see how everything connects and why a proper structural inspection picks up problems other inspectors might miss.
